All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Macros Pages
Public Member Functions | List of all members
Eegeo::Icons::BatchedIconAppearanceBuilder Class Reference
Inheritance diagram for Eegeo::Icons::BatchedIconAppearanceBuilder:
Eegeo::NonCopyable

Public Member Functions

BatchedIconAppearanceBuilderSetScale (float scale)
 
BatchedIconAppearanceBuilderSetIconColor (const v4 &iconColor)
 
BatchedIconAppearanceBuilderSetDepthTest (bool depthTest)
 
BatchedIconAppearanceBuilderSetStencilTest (bool stencilTest)
 
BatchedIconAppearanceBuilderSetStencilFunc (GLenum stencilFunc, int stencilRef, u32 stencilMask)
 
BatchedIconAppearanceBuilderSetStencilMaskedStyle (bool enable, GLenum stencilFunc, const v4 &makedIconColor)
 
BatchedIconAppearanceBuilderSetFromAppearance (const BatchedIconAppearance &apperance)
 
BatchedIconAppearanceBuilderReset ()
 
BatchedIconAppearance Build ()
 
- Public Member Functions inherited from Eegeo::NonCopyable
 NonCopyable (const NonCopyable &)=delete
 
NonCopyableoperator= (const NonCopyable &)=delete
 

The documentation for this class was generated from the following files: